New dual management in the DLG: Dr. Reinhard Grandke to leave the DLG – Dr. Lothar Hövelmann and Freya von Czettritz appointed successors

The long-serving Chief Executive Officer (CEO) of the DLG (German Agricultural Society) Dr. Reinhard Grandke has announced his decision to leave the DLG on 30 September in order to pursue new professional challenges and projects.
Dr. Lothar Hövelmann and Freya von Czettritz

To enable a seamless succession, Dr. Grandke had notified both DLG's President Hubertus Paetow and the Chair of the Supervisory Board Carl-Albrecht Bartmer about his professional plans in advance. At DLG's main committee meeting on 5 September 2022, the President and Chair will be proposing that Dr. Lothar Hövelmann and Freya von Czettritz take on new dual management roles, in close cooperation with DLG's President and the Board of Directors.

Dr. Lothar Hövelmann, in addition to his responsibilities as Managing Director of Competence Center Agriculture, will be appointed Chief Executive Officer (CEO) of the DLG e.V.  Freya von Czettritz will be appointed CEO of the DLG-Holding GmbH and will be responsible for the business activities of the DLG. A successor taking on the current responsibilities of Freya von Czettritz will be identified shortly. Until then, she will continue her duties as Division Manager und Project Manager of Agritechnica. Dr. Grandke will be shaping the transition together with Freya von Czettritz and Dr. Lothar Hövelmann.

Dr. Reinhard Grandke has announced his decision to leave the DLG on 30 September

“Dr. Grandke has significantly shaped the DLG for more than 24 years. With high personal commitment, profound professional knowledge and enthusiasm coupled with business acumen, he has driven the DLG in a positive direction and, together with DLG's experts and members, he has successfully designed its strategic path and positioning. We regret his decision and wish him all the best for the future,” says Carl-Albrecht Bartmer, Chair of DLG's Supervisory Board.

“Through his efforts, Dr. Grandke has developed the DLG professionally and has expanded its businesses. This enabled us to come through the Corona pandemic in good shape and has put us in an excellent position for the future. The exhibitions, congresses, conferences and food tests that are taking place again will allow the DLG both to return to normality and to take advantage of opportunities that are now emerging. I would like to thank Dr. Reinhard Grandke for his far-sighted actions, even in difficult times,” says DLG President Hubertus Paetow

“With Dr. Lothar Hövelmann and Freya von Czettritz, we have gained two excellent DLG executives who will not only ensure the continuity of DLG's work but also shape the future," adds Paetow.

Bios - Dr. Lothar Hövelmann and Freya von Czettritz:

  •  Dr. Lothar Hövelmann began his career with an agricultural apprenticeship which was followed by a degree in agricultural sciences majoring in crop production with a thesis on the processing of recultivated soils at the University of Bonn.  Following completion of an agricultural consulting project at STEAG, Dr. Hövelmann spent four years as head of the R&D projects on biowaste composting and sewage sludge utilization at an agricultural and environmental technology company. Joining the DLG in 1998 as project manager for crop production five years later he was appointed head of the Sustainable Agriculture Department. In 2008, he assumed the position of Managing Director of Competence Center Agriculture and in 2015 was appointed to DLG's Board of Directors. In these positions, Dr. Hövelmann played a decisive role in developing the DLG into the most important professional organization for agriculture, agribusiness and the food value chain in Germany, as well as strengthening cooperation with international industry networks.

  • Freya von Czettritz has been involved in agricultural processes from an early age through her parents' seed breeding business. With a degree in business administration, she joined the DLG in 2008 and has since combined her two areas of expertise, agriculture with trade fairs as business platforms. Since 2009, she has been responsible for Agritechnica, the world's leading trade fair for agricultural machinery. She has since developed the trade fair into the leading international platform for innovative agricultural technology and modern crop production. Since 2016 she has headed DLG's Division  of Trade Fairs Plant Production and Field Operations with the international flagship brands Agritechnica, DLG Feldtage, DLG Waldtage, PotatoEurope and Agritechnica Asia. Thanks to her extensive international agricultural network and her experience in agribusiness, she will be driving the professionalization of the DLG forward and bridging agriculture and food internationally.
